Tuesday, June 9, 1868 - "So let the world jog Along as it will."

This is a cloudy day. I was building wall to day. I was shooting chipmonks this afternoon. Mrs. Boyd and Mrs. Liddle were in here this afternoon. I killed a Woodchuck to day. 
So let the world jog
Along as it will. W.J. Coulter
It is very quiet times at present I think.
